Some problems which will cause me to NOT link to (or even look at) your site:
Problem:
Your site takes for-freaking-ever for me to load in my browser. This is because you have too many graphics in your site or you have 2 gajillion posts on your home page.
Solution:
Try to cut down on the number of posts on your home page. To do this in WordPress, just go to ‘Manage’ > ‘Reading’ and keep your number of posts to display down to about 20. If they are fairly short (2-8 paragraphs) with not a lot of photos (1 or 2 each). If your posts tend to be more long-winded and/or contain a lot of graphics, cut this down to about 5-10.
For Blogger/Blog*Spot blogs, you can do this by going to this page to learn how.
